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57638265468 912 152 816129 0699
085 7284336
085 7284336
5230072688 58664 92557 940106 552642707
All about undefined
Interested in learning more?
085 7284336
5230072688 58664 92557 940106 552642707
See more
206386093 20351525 86534
990 4675 4460 88250027
See more
80388275218 6918335603 16
8819 39 75489
See more